Taxonomy Code 367H00000X
Display Name Anesthesiologist Assistant
Taxonomy Group Physician Assistants & Advanced Practice Nursing Providers
Taxonomy Classification Anesthesiologist Assistant
Definition An individual certified by the state to perform anesthesia services under the direct supervision of an anesthesiologist. Anesthesiologist Assistants are required to have a bachelor's degree with a premed curriculum prior to entering a two-year anesthesiology assistant program, which is focused upon the delivery and maintenance of anesthesia care as well as advanced patient monitoring techniques. An Anesthesiologist Assistant must work as a member of the anesthesia care team under the direction of a qualified Anesthesiologist.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
